IHG announces that more than 60 U.S. properties will feature AirPlay-compatible TVs in the rooms

If you’re looking for hotels with AirPlay-compatible TVs in the room, IHG is starting to cover the bases on this.

IHG Hotels and Resorts announced on Thursday that more than 60 of its properties in North America will allow guests to connect their iPhone or iPad to the in-room TV. This will allow guests to stream videos, listen to music, play Apple Arcade games, use Apple Fitness+, and more.

Guests will be able to connect to a compatible TV via a QR code on the screen. When a guest checks out, the connection to the TV is erased. This guarantees that future guests and hotel staff can’t access the user’s activity.

The IHG chain includes brains such as Holiday Inn, Hotel Indigo, Candlewood Suites, and InterContinental Hotels & Resorts.

In February, LG confirmed that customers would see AirPlay-compatible TVs in select hotels this spring. The feature is available on LG TV models such as the LG Pro: Centric Smart Hotel TV.
